?? You are running some CHRONICALLY broken installation of maildrop that setuid root's the reformime program. If the author of maildrop knew about that he'd probably have a fit. There is no way I can afford to document every half-broken package that could possibly be used. You know - this happened a couple of months ago to some other users. I told them what I am telling you now. PLEASE contact the author of whatever package you used and ask them why the hell they thought it'd be a good idea to install reformime setuid root - when the original package doesn't do that. That decision breaks every non-root use of that package. If no-one tells the author, I guarantee this'll happen again... -- Cheers Jason Haar Information Security Manager, Trimble Navigation Ltd.
